Description
Organic Cosmetics are the latest buzzword in the beauty and fashion industry, owing to the growing awareness of the detrimental effects of repeated exposure of skin and hair to chemical based products. Thus, in the recent times, there has been advent of both premium and no-premium natural, organic products that claim to treat skin and hair naturally.
Market Dynamics
The urban society has seen a growing consciousness towards natural and organic products, be it in food items, cosmetics or any other domain. Although such cosmetics come with a premium, the consumers are willing to shell out the price premium for ensuring healthier skin/hair and improving their carbon footprints contribution. Growing awareness has thus been the key. In Asean countries, the tropical climate has also been a driving force for demands of sunscreens, oil and moisture control creams etc.
